Christian Löfberg is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Molecular Biology and Inorganic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Christian Löfberg has authored 9 papers receiving a total of 326 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Organic Chemistry, 5 papers in Molecular Biology and 3 papers in Inorganic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Christian Löfberg’s work include Asymmetric Hydrogenation and Catalysis (3 papers), Chemical Synthesis and Analysis (3 papers) and Biochemical Analysis and Sensing Techniques (2 papers). Christian Löfberg is often cited by papers focused on Asymmetric Hydrogenation and Catalysis (3 papers), Chemical Synthesis and Analysis (3 papers) and Biochemical Analysis and Sensing Techniques (2 papers). Christian Löfberg collaborates with scholars based in Sweden and United Kingdom. Christian Löfberg's co-authors include Andrew Derrick, Ronald Grigg, Ann Keep, Mark Whittaker, Visuvanathar Sridharan, Anders Johansson, C.A. Kilner, Rolf Bergman, Peter R. Moore and Staffan Karlsson and has published in prestigious journals such as Chemical Communications, Journal of Medicinal Chemistry and The Journal of Organic Chemistry.
